Here we show you the WP Pro Big Brake Kit for the Mercedes CLA45 AMG.

The factory Mercedes CLA45 brakes are pretty big looking and impressive in stopping power already. The front is a rather large 4piston 1 piece cast caliper with a 13.8inch 1 piece drilled rotor. The rear is a 1 piston caliper with a 13inch 1 piece rotor and integrated electronic parking brake. Factory testing revealed that the stock brakes do 30-0mph in 29ft and 60-0mph in just 111ft. So how can you improve upon the stock brakes? First is weight saving. Brakes are a heavy part of each corner and when you can reduce rotational weight from the rotor and caliper weight, you gain a pretty nice advantage in acceleration and handling. The WP Pro rotors save almost 50% weight over the stock ones. Typical rotational weight savings has a factor of 3. So if the stock rotor weighs 27lbs per corner and the WP Pro weights only 15lbs, that means your 12lbs of dead weight is actually saving you 36lbs of weight on 1 corner. Thats a lot!

So technically in the braking world, having surface area for the pads is a must. The more contact a pad has, the better the stopping power. But brake pads are in a fixed position with the calipers. So they are only going to contact a certain surface area. What WP Pro has done is not only made their rotors 2 piece floating, they have removed unnecessary weight and added a different “blade” design for better cooling. The saw blade design comes from the motorcycle world which is very popular to keep brakes cool. Furthing the “cool” factor in function and style is the carbon fiber ducts. The front 6piston forged caliper connects with this carbon fiber piece to provide a straight cooling duct to improve air flow to the bads and rotor surface. Since the rear caliper requires maintaining the electric parking brake that so many new cars have, WP Pro actually provides a caliper spacer to push out the caliper to work with their rotor style. The WP Pro front rotor is 14.1 inch in diameter compared to the stock 13.8 while the rear rotor stays at 13″ but pushes the caliper out to be center on the rotor surface.
